
United States Census Bureau (USCB)
By Alphacast
The United States Census Bureau is an agency of the US Federal government responsible for conducting the decennial census, which is a constitutional mandate to count the population of the US every 10 years. The Census Bureau also collects, compiles, and publishes data on the demographic, social, and economic characteristics of the US population and its housing.
